The resultant of $A$ and $B$ makes an angle $\alpha$ with $A$ and $\beta$ with $B$, then
A
$\alpha < \beta$
B
$\alpha > \beta$ if $A < B$
C
$\alpha < \beta$ if $A=B$
D
$\alpha < \beta$ if $A < B$
Solution
(b)
Resultant is inclined towards a vector having greater magnitude.
